1. Indiana University School of Dentistry (IUSD)

Overview:
Indiana University School of Dentistry (IUSD) in Indianapolis is a top dental school offering the professional D.D.S. degree, dental specialty programs, and allied dental degrees. IUSD provides comprehensive dental education with a focus on clinical practice, research, and community service

Program Highlights:

  • Comprehensive D.D.S., dental hygiene, and postgraduate specialty programs
  • Extensive clinical experience in university and community clinics
  • Strong research opportunities

Fees & Tuition:
The annual tuition for dental programs is approximately $44,454 for resident students, with dental specialty program costs varying.

Why Choose IUSD:
IUSD is nationally recognized for its clinical excellence and research, making it the top choice for aspiring dentists.

2. Ivy Tech Community College – Dental Hygiene Program

Overview:
Ivy Tech’s associate degree in dental hygiene focuses on preventive oral health care and prepares students for licensure exams. The program combines classroom learning with hands-on clinical experience, setting students up for success as licensed dental hygienists.

Program Highlights:

  • Prepares students for board certification
  • Strong hands-on clinical experience
  • Flexible scheduling for working students

Fees & Tuition:
Tuition is approximately $4,637 per year for in-state students.

Why Choose Ivy Tech:
Ideal for students pursuing a career as a dental hygienist at an affordable cost.

5. Dental Assisting School of Indianapolis

Overview:
The Dental Assisting School of Indianapolis specializes in dental assisting and Expanded Function Dental Assistant (EFDA) certification. Their program focuses on hands-on training, preparing students for careers as dental assistants or EFDA professionals.

Program Highlights:

  • Basic and EFDA tracks
  • Monthly payment plans available
  • Emphasis on clinical readiness

Fees & Tuition:

  • Dental Assisting program: $4,000
  • EFDA certification: $2,100

Why Choose This School:
Ideal for dental assistants seeking advanced skills.

Tips for Choosing the Best Dental School in Indianapolis

  1. Identify Your Career Path – Determine whether you want to be a dentist, hygienist, assistant, or dental support professional.
  2. Consider Tuition vs. ROI – DDS programs are costlier but have higher earning potential.
  3. Check Financial Aid Options – Scholarships, loans, and payment plans can help manage costs.
  4. Prioritize Hands-On Experience – Clinical exposure is critical for dental practice readiness.
  5. Verify Licensing Preparation – Ensure the program prepares you for Indiana board exams and certifications.
